FreeBSD has had IPv6 support in the base operating system since its early versions. This support has become more mature in recent releases. We cover the basic configuration for IPv6 in this article like - Classless Interdomain Routing, Network Address Translation, CIDR, NAT, IPv6 Facts, ARP, Addressing in FreeBSD, Interface Configuration, Multicast Routing, Tunneling.
